Default Question about teething

I noticed Strawberry was missing one tooth the other day and then today I checked and she was missing the whole bottom row!! Ahh! Poor baby. She is 5 1/2 months old so I am sure it is time for her to lose teeth and get new ones. My question is: how long will it take to get her new teeth in? And: should I feed her something other then hard crunchies? She seems to be eating them whole! They are small so I am not worried about choking, but I feel so horrible when I think about her not having many teeth at the moment.

Her littermate is missing just a few on the bottom, but is not a big chewer like Strawb is. It is normal to lose so many at a time, right?

Any advice or experiences with teething would be greatly appreciated! Thank you.
